Understanding Harmonica Tabs Explained

So, you're wanting to play harmonica, but those notation look unclear? Don't worry! Harmonica tabs are actually quite simple once you understand the basics. Essentially, they's a visual map of which holes to blow on your instrument. Each number typically points to a specific hole; a positive number indicates a blow note, while a negative number represents a inhale. Sometimes, you might encounter letters like 'b' or 'd' to specifically denote blow or draw; these are typical alternatives.
